Tuesday, June 23, 2009

Michigreen: Michigan's Renewable Energy Future

Michigreen: Michigan's Renewable Energy Future. This is the promotional trailer for the 30 minute documentary, Michigreen: Michigan's Renewable Energy Future.

No comments: